U+2754 "❔" White Question Mark Ornament Unicode Character

Unicode Version 17.0

U+2754 "❔" White Question Mark Ornament is a typographic symbol that represents a white, outlined question mark, often used in decorative or stylized context to denote a question, curiosity, or uncertainty. It is part of the Dingbats Unicode block, which consists of ornamental characters derived from the ITC Zapf Dingbats font. While visually similar to the standard question mark, this variant is typically employed in digital communication, graphic design, or social media to add a softer, whimsical, or more distinct emphasis to interrogative statements.
